The Immunofluorescent Initial Single Stain test is used to detect specific proteins or antigens in tissue or blood samples, helping clinicians identify certain diseases or conditions. This test is particularly useful in diagnosing autoimmune diseases, infections, and some types of cancer. Clinicians often order the Immunofluorescent Initial Single Stain test when symptoms suggest the presence of these conditions, or when further investigation is required based on initial findings. The test allows for targeted analysis of the sample, providing valuable insights into the patient's health status.

Clinical Information
Clinical Significance
Abnormal results from the Immunofluorescent Initial Single Stain test may indicate the presence of an autoimmune disorder, infection, or malignancy. The test provides critical diagnostic information that assists healthcare providers in making informed decisions about further testing or treatment. It is important to remember that only a qualified healthcare provider can interpret the results in the context of your overall health and medical history.
